client rights

massage treatments
Should be conducted in a secure and private area where clients have the ability to undress and dress in private. The therapist should not be present as the client undresses, lies on the table and covers their body (with a towel). It is normal practice for underpants to be worn. During the massage, towels should be used to cover any part of the body not directly receiving treatment.
infra-red sauna
Is a private treatment with no therapist present in the sauna room at the time of undress or treatment. Wearing underpants is optional as it is a personal comfort decision. However, regardless of underwear choice, clients must use a towel so that their body/skin does not come into contact with the sauna wood.
